记今天使用lsp-bridge时发生的小问题

今日再次翻出自己的emacs配置, 发现右下角lsp-bridge变为灰色, 并且不再进行自动补全.

简单调试之后发现 lsp-bridge-python-command 为pypy3, 而pypy3中并没有安装epc, 因此暴毙.

在想要趁此机会使用pypy3替换python时又发现pypy3时orjson无法编译, 因此暂时(?)使用python

想问问

  1. 在lsp-bridge中, pypy3是优先级更高吗? 个人认为可以将这一点放进FAQ里面
  2. 各位的lsp-bridge环境是如何配置的?
  3. 在进行一定的搜索后, 发现orjson没有计划支持pypy, 鱼与熊掌不可兼得, 那么应当如何取舍pypy的性能获得和json的性能损失(虽然个人认为pypy可以跨越主要性能瓶颈…)

lsp-bridge的多线程设计,不需要pypy3已经足够快了。

orjson确实会加速json的解析速度。